While a lot of people are happy doing their holiday shopping and busy wrapping their gifts for friends, Mariel Cammayo, 7 months pregnant, a native of Tuguegarao City is busy doing something more important than thinking of what fun to do this Christmas. She is the wife of an Army lieutenant, who has been held captive by the New People’s Army in Compostela Valley since Nov. 17, appealing to her husband’s captors to release him before Christmas. 1st Lt. Vicente Cammayo, company commander of the Army’s 11th Special Forces Company of the 3rd Special Forces Battalion, was wounded during an encounter with about 100 rebels at Sitio Anagase in Barangay (Village) Casoon in Monkayo town, it was learned. Lt. Col. Romeo Brawner, army spokesman said that while they are calling for the release of Lt. Vicente Cammayo, troops would press on with the hunt for his captors, who, in a recent statement, claimed that the officer is allegedly undergoing investigation for various human rights violations and other alleged crimes. Lt. Col. Romeo Brawner, army spokesman said that was only doing his job as a legitimate military officer and member of the only authorized organization to use force and weapons and that is the Armed Forces of the Philippines.
